Gene therapy is an experimental technique for treating disease by altering the patient's genetic material
Gene therapy is the therapeutic delivery of nuclei acid polymers into a patient's cells as a drug to treat disease. The polymers are either expressed as proteins, interfere with protein expression, or possibly correct genetic mutations

Synthetic biology is a scientific discipline that combines knowledge of science with engineering tools in order to design and build novel biological tissues and systems
The term “synthetic biology” was first used on genetically engineered bacteria that were created by using recombinant DNA technology

Begins with the isolation of a gene of interest, which is then inserted into a vector; these vectors are further cloned into multiple copies
 A vector is basically a piece of DNA that is capable of independent growth; bacterial plasmids and viral phages are the commonly used vectors
 When the gene of interest (foreign DNA) is integrated into the plasmid or phage, this process is generally referred to as r-DNA

The innate immune system generally consists of three components—membrane barrier, inflammation, and the complement system
 In case pathogens can successfully evade the innate response, a host body possesses another layer of protection called the adaptive immune system, which can be activated by the innate response

A vaccine is a biological preparation that improves immunity to a particular disease. It contains certain agents that not only resemble a disease-causing microorganism but it also stimulates the body’s immune system to recognize the foreign agents.
